When it comes to choosing the most prestigious high school in Chicago, there are many factors to consider. According to recent rankings from U. S., Payton has consistently ranked as the best school in Illinois over the past few years, and has repeatedly ranked among the top schools in the country.

The Latin School of Chicago is also highly ranked, followed by the University of Chicago Laboratory Schools and Francis W. Parker School. All of these schools offer smaller classes, more individual attention, and a higher quality education than public schools.
